Output dd3ab481807b020e6c1f23654bf7855ba02161d72835f49bc6d8974a5fe6e79d:25

value
26921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4b5147069a007881ae8c43c579b99ee57ef4656 OP_EQUAL
address
3Kd7Hno8CPDrXUDQNejmA4F9YAkBqJYyT1
transaction
dd3ab481807b020e6c1f23654bf7855ba02161d72835f49bc6d8974a5fe6e79d